Webb28 mars 2024 · Satin poly’s sheen allows it to hide dirt and imperfections better than glossier polys, which can make it a better choice for some applications. This kind of polyurethane is easier to maintain, so it’s great for surfaces that get scuffed and scratched often, i.e. hardwood floors, tabletops, and counters. WebbThe usual idea in professional gunstock refinishing is to create this patina, making it lustrous, but without the noticeable high gloss that is a more plastic-like appearance. (Browning’s factory finishes utilize this high gloss.) Surface sheen is highly interpretive: what’s satin to one is, to another, considered glossy. WebbMinwax® Helmsman® Spar Urethane is specially formulated as a protective clear finish for exterior or interior wood exposed to sunlight, water, or temperature changes. Contains UV blockers to reduce the sun's graying and fading effects. Special oils allow the finish to expand and contract with the wood as seasons and temperatures change. WebbWhat really affects the tone of an acoustic guitar is the thickness of the material used for the guitar finish. How well the finish is applied also has an impact on the overall tone of the guitar. When expertly applied at just the right thinness, a finish can make a good guitar sound great.
